Hi,

I've found this strange thing in git diff-index. I've got a clear work
tree (all changes are commited). Then I've changed some files. After
this I've run `git diff-index --name-status HEAD` and this command
showed me changed files. After this I've undid this changes (I did this
myself, not using git-reset or any stuff like this). But when I run this
command again it showed me that this files are still changed. After this
I've run git-status and it told me that there is nothing to commit. And
after this git-diff-index tells me that there is no changed files too.

I think it's not normal.
